precios en listado ...
 
Avisos
Vaciar todo

precios en listado de apartamentos equivocado - Jomres

10 Respuestas
3 Usuarios
0 Reactions
1,188 Visitas
 Alex
Respuestas: 26
Eminent Member
Topic starter
 

Buenas,

tenemos también un problema con Jomres en lo que se refiere al listado de los apartamentos.
al acceder a éste desde aqui:
http://apartcelonadays.es/index.php/apartamentos

Vemos que aparecen los PRECIOS DESDE de cada apartamento, pero como podréis comprobar en el enlace del apartamento correspondiente en TARIFAS:
http://apartcelonadays.es/index.php/apartamentos/viewproperty/la-pedrera-balmes-7-pax/5

los precios DESDE del listado no son correctos, aparece el más cercano en el tiempo, no el más bajo.

sabeis como debemos arreglarlo?

URL del sitio: Contenido solo visible a usuarios registrados


 
Respondido : 31/12/2012 12:31 pm
 Alex
Respuestas: 26
Eminent Member
Topic starter
 

por lo que he visto en otros foros, el problema es que aparece el precio más bajo disponible a contar desde la fecha de la consulta...

en algun caso he visto como recomendaban modificar uno u otro archivos php al hacer el query, pero precisamente el hecho de que cada uno opine una cosa, me echa para atrás...
la cosa es que en el listado de apartamentos debe aparecer el listado con el precio más bajo disponible... no con el primero disponible..


 
Respondido : 31/12/2012 4:32 pm
Jhon
 Jhon
Respuestas: 44989
Illustrious Member Moderator
 

Hola Alex

Una alternativa práctica sin necesidad de modificar ningún archivo es crear un ítem de menú de tipo url externa y luego colocar la siguiente url:
Contenido solo visible a usuarios registrados

Es decir cada vez que cambias el filtro de orden te genera una variable diferente jomsearch_sortby la cual puedes utilizar como url.

Saludos.


 
Respondido : 31/12/2012 8:03 pm
 Alex
Respuestas: 26
Eminent Member
Topic starter
 

gracias jhon, pero no ve sirve...
el problema es que lo ordena por precio, si, pero siempre muestra el mas bajo disponible AHORA para reservar... pero el precio más bajo de ese apartamento es inferior, por ejemplo, en el mes de abril.

lo que necesito es que muestre el precio más bajo de TODO el año, no solo del momento de la consulta....

alguna indicacion?


 
Respondido : 02/01/2013 9:56 am
Jhon
 Jhon
Respuestas: 44989
Illustrious Member Moderator
 

Hola Alex

Si pones la tarifa por defecto, la más baja y luego defines otras tarifas más altas para el resto de dias ?, en el listado te aparece correctamente?

Saludos.


 
Respondido : 02/01/2013 8:07 pm
 Alex
Respuestas: 26
Eminent Member
Topic starter
 

tampoco, Alex...
la tarifa por defecto de cada apartamento es la mas baja, sin embargo en el listado siguen apareciendo los precios en funcion de la disponibilidad del momento de la consulta...: si el precio más bajo es 80 euros, pero el precio de hoy es 95, muestra "desde 95"

encontré este enlace al respecto, creo que es mi problema, pero no consigo que funcione:

http://www.jomres.net/component/kunena/Pre---sales-questions/7864-show-lowest-weekly-price-on-property-list


 
Respondido : 03/01/2013 8:31 am
Lorenzo
Respuestas: 64
Trusted Member
 

Hola Alex
El hack de jomres elimina el filtro de fechas por consulta, recogiendo el precio mas bajo de la propiedad para cualquier fecha en la que se ha introducido tarifa para esa propiedad. Con este hack no tienes el precio de 80 euros? asegurate que estas modificando el archivo adecuado

$query = "SELECT property_uid, roomrateperday FROM #__jomres_rates WHERE ".$g_pid." AND roomrateperday > '0' ";


 
Respondido : 04/01/2013 1:21 am
 Alex
Respuestas: 26
Eminent Member
Topic starter
 

Bueno, pues parece que si, que ya funciona...
de todas formas, intenta aclararme una duda: el lugar correcto es en el fichero functions.php o en el j01010listpropertys.class.php ??

porque lo cambié ayer, lo muestra como debe, pero ahora al revisar el fichero php por el extplorer vuelvo a ver la funcion original..!!!

no lo entiendo...


 
Respondido : 04/01/2013 1:13 pm
Lorenzo
Respuestas: 64
Trusted Member
 

Hola Alex
El fichero a modificar para que la consulta cubra la tarifa minima para cualquier fecha introducida es el que empieza por j0101lis...


 
Respondido : 04/01/2013 6:09 pm
 Alex
Respuestas: 26
Eminent Member
Topic starter
 

Si, ese era, pero ahora miro el codigo del fichero y vuelve a tener en la consulta AND DATE BETWEEN x AND y....
en fin, es igual.... como decimos, si funciona no lo toques...!


 
Respondido : 05/01/2013 9:34 am